Major Hacks and Legal Cases Impact Cryptocurrency Industry

The cryptocurrency industry is experiencing a wave of hacks and legal battles. Recent events include significant attacks on Clipper DEX and Spectral Labs, as well as a lawsuit from the SEC against Touzi Capital.

Circumstances of Clipper DEX Hack

Decentralized exchange Clipper confirmed that a recent $450,000 breach was due to a vulnerability in its withdrawal function. The attack resulted in the loss of about 6% of the protocol’s total value locked. Clipper reported that the breach occurred on December 1, affecting two liquidity pools.

Attack on Spectral Labs Platform

Spectral Labs recently reported a $200,000 exploit on its Syntax platform due to a vulnerability in the bonding curve. The company suspended the platform's operations to prevent further damage and assured users that they are addressing the issue.

SEC Legal Action Against Touzi Capital

The SEC filed a lawsuit against investment firm Touzi Capital for misleading investors about the liquidity and profitability of its crypto asset mining fund. The SEC claims the company raised around $95 million from investors.

Ongoing security issues and increased regulatory scrutiny continue to pose significant challenges for the crypto industry. Future rulings are expected to impact its development.
